Najpopulárnejšie atrakcie v Piran, Slovenia

Things to do in Piran, Slovenia include exploring Tartini Square, the city's heart framed by historic Venetian architecture. Walk the Piran City Walls for stunning views over the Adriatic Sea. Visit St. George's Parish Church, perched 70 meters above the sea, showcasing Baroque art and panoramic vistas.

Tartini Square

1. Tartini Square

4.7 (31)
Route

Here you will experience the authentic history of the city through architecture and music. Enjoy the festival atmosphere and picturesque scenes of old streets.

Rýchle fakty: The square is named after the composer and violinist Giuseppe Tartini, who was born in this area. The square features a baroque fountain with a sculpture of Neptune dating back to the 17th century.

Zaujímavosti: Every year in July, the famous Tartini classical music festival is held in the square, attracting music enthusiasts from all over Europe. The square offers a view of the city's narrow stone streets with its colorful houses and Venetian influence.

Tradičné sladké jedlá

Fritole

Fritole

Fritole are traditional Slovenian doughnuts, often made during carnival season and known for their light, fluffy texture with raisins or other dried fruits inside.

Potica

Potica

Potica is a rolled dough cake filled with walnuts, poppy seeds, or other fillings, symbolizing Slovenian festive occasions and family gatherings.

Kremna Rezina

Kremna Rezina

Kremna Rezina, a cream slice dessert, is popular along the Slovenian coast including Piran, and features layers of puff pastry filled with rich custard and cream.

Tradičné slané jedlá

Istarski pršut

Istarski pršut

Istarski pršut is a dry-cured ham from the Slovenian coastal region, known for its delicate smoky flavor and traditional aging process.

Brodet

Brodet

Brodet is a fish stew typical in coastal towns like Piran, made with a variety of fresh seafood and cooked in a rich tomato sauce to highlight the Adriatic flavors.

Kraška jota

Kraška jota

Kraška jota is a hearty stew from the Karst region near Piran, combining sauerkraut, beans, potatoes, and smoked pork for a robust taste experience.

Tradičné nápoje

Teran wine

Teran wine

Teran is a robust red wine produced in the Karst region around Piran, prized for its deep color and rich, earthy taste.

Mavrica (Rainbow)

Mavrica (Rainbow)

Mavrica is a traditional Slovenian herbal liqueur, often enjoyed as a digestif and known for its colorful label and complex blend of herbs.

Medica

Medica

Medica is a honey-based spirit popular in coastal Slovenia, valued for its sweet flavor and warming, soothing qualities.

Frequently Asked Questions about Piran, Slovenia

Is Piran, Slovenia safe for travelers?
Piran is a safe place for tourists with a very low crime rate. The locals are friendly, and the area is well-maintained. Usual precautions for personal belongings are recommended, as in any other tourist destination.
How many days should be spent in Piran, Slovenia?
Spending 2 to 3 days in Piran is recommended to see the main attractions. This gives you enough time to explore historical sites, relax by the coast, and enjoy the local cuisine.
What is the best time to visit Piran, Slovenia?
The best time to visit Piran is from May to September when temperatures range from 20 to 30 degrees Celsius, allowing you to enjoy the beaches and numerous outdoor events.
Is Piran, Slovenia an expensive city for tourists?
Piran is not an expensive city; accommodation prices range from 40 to 100 euros per night, while restaurant meals cost between 10 and 25 euros. The costs are affordable compared to other Adriatic destinations.
How to get around Piran, Slovenia?
Piran is a small town, ideal for walking. Parking can be challenging; public buses and taxis are available. You can rent a car or a bike to explore the surrounding areas.
